I just recently bought an LL Bean A2 leather jacket so I’m still trying to feel comfortable about styling it. What I like to do is treat the leather jacket style-wise like my harrington jackets which I am more comfortable wearing/styling. If I struggle to style my leather jacket, will come up with an outfit in mind that includes a harrington jacket and then swap the harrington with the leather jacket and it usually looks decent.

This should be doable, and similar to what I did and a lot of other students did first semester. Math 157 should be very similar to high school calculus if you took that (derivatives and limits, no integrals). For me, I found the transition to uni wasn’t too bad, I just had to be intentional with my studying, but everyone’s experience will be different.

Are these all the same Bi-Swing jacket? Or are they all different jacket? by fhdhsu in RalphLauren

[–]Stunning-Article3370 4 points5 points  (0 children)

Yellow tags are made after 2010s Blue tags are from around the 80’s onwards.

L tag is made for american market i think (i could be wrong, could be british maybe???) L/G tag is made for international market, in Canada the size tags are Large/Grande for English/French, and it works for Spanish too.

For quality, I personally find older 80’s/90’s Ralph Lauren to be higher quality.
